mysql存储过程 if else mysql存储过程if语句怎么写

mysql中要新建一个存储过程,,if语句的判断条件1、mysql没有drop index index_name if exists on table_name这样的语法,所以写一个存储过程来判断,如果存在就删除后再创建新的索引 。
2、if :用于做条件判断,具体的语法结构为:在if条件判断的结构中,ELSE IF 结构可以有多个,也可以没有 。ELSE结构可以有,也可以没有 。案列:根据定义的分数score变量 , 判定当前分数对应的分数等级 。
3、sql语句中if判断条件是结合select语句使用的 。IF函数也能通过判断条件来返回特定值,它的语法如下:IF(expr,result_true , result_false) 。expr是一个条件表达式 , 如果结果为true,则返回result_true,否则返回result_false 。
mysql存储过程中if的嵌套else if去掉,编译成功 。好吧,else if的问题 。elseif应该是没有空格的?。∨懦ㄊ歉龊梅椒ǎ?细心是个好习惯 。。
if语句中还可以包含一个或者多个 if 语句,此种情况称为 if 语句的嵌套 。
if语句虽可嵌套使用,但超过3重嵌套后,语句结构变得非常复杂,对于程序的阅读和理解都极为不便,建议嵌套在3重以内 。
if满足三个条件的嵌套如下:(1)=IF(测试条件 , IF(测试条件,真值,假值),假值) 。(2)=IF(测试条件,真值,IF(测试条件,真值 , 假值) 。也就是在真值或假值中进行判定 。
当我们在MySQL的命令行中输入上述SQL语句时 , 这条SQL语句到底在MySQL中是如何执行的呢?接下来,我们就以这条SQL语句为例,说说select语句是如何在MySQL中执行的 。
if :用于做条件判断,具体的语法结构为:在if条件判断的结构中,ELSE IF 结构可以有多个,也可以没有 。ELSE结构可以有 , 也可以没有 。案列:根据定义的分数score变量,判定当前分数对应的分数等级 。
Mysql存储过程加个判断条件,急求,好心人帮下忙,谢谢了!新建一个test数据库,在数据库里创建一张data数据表,在表内插入5条测试数据 。新建一个php文件 , 命名为test.php 。在test.php文件内,使用header()方法设置文件执行的编码为utf8 , 避免输出中文时产生乱码 。
在mysql数据库中如何锁定一行数据,保证不被其他的操作影响 。从对数据的操作类型分为读锁和写锁 。从对数据操作的粒度来分:表锁和行锁 。现在我们建立一个表来演示数据库的行锁讲解 。
执行下面的命令创建文件夹:mkdir /usr/local/webserver/mysql/var 然后再次启动MYSQL服务 , 不要重新安装!如果你的MYSQL不是以root允许 , 那么上面的文件夹建立以后 , 要更改为MYSQL的(chown) 。
分析:例1前面的“内容正确与否”表示双提 , 后面与之对应的却是单承,前后不一致 , 产生语病 。可以在“作品”后面加上“优劣”并删除“一个” 。例2“做好”是单提的,“是否深入”是双提的,前后不一致 。
存储过程的if,else怎么写?1、if S_date=4 then p_temp();else p_temp2();end if ;end p_run_temp;存储过程一般用AS 。而且题中的存储过程语法也有问题 。
2、if-else语句 if-else 语句的格式如下 。当 if 语句体或 else 语句体中的语句多于一条时,要用 {} 把这些语句括起来形成一条复合语句,如下所示 。
3、注释IF...ELSE 结构可以用在批处理中 , 存储过程中(经常使用这种结构测试是否存在着某个参数),以及特殊查询中 。可以在其它 IF 之后或在 ELSE 下面,嵌套另一个 IF 测试 。对于嵌套层数没有限制 。
4、存储过程与其他面向对象的程序设计语言一样,同样包含数据类型、流程控制、语句注释、输入和输出与自己的函数库 。
mysql存储过程的基本用法有哪些pr_add 是个简单的 MySQL 存储过程,这个MySQL 存储过程有两个 int 类型的输入参数 a、b,返回这两个参数的和 。
语法格式:可以使用 CREATE PROCEDURE 语句创建存储过程 。
if :用于做条件判断,具体的语法结构为:在if条件判断的结构中 , ELSE IF 结构可以有多个,也可以没有 。ELSE结构可以有,也可以没有 。案列:根据定义的分数score变量 , 判定当前分数对应的分数等级 。
MySQL的if语句出现语法错误有两种方法,一种方法使用mysql的check table和repair table 的sql语句,另一种方法是使用MySQL提供的多个myisamchk, isamchk数据检测恢复工具 。前者使用起来比较简便 。推荐使用 。
语法错误:要确保if语句的语法是正确的 。检查是否有遗漏的关键字、括号不匹配或语法错误 。确保if语句的条件表达式是有效的,并且正确地使用了比较运算符 。
一般来说上面这个问题都是因为mysql数据库版本所导致的,如果确定语句没有错误的话就要更新版本或者将语句的结束符改成别的符号,只要能够让mysql数据库编译器解析到end就可以了 。
在【对象资源管理器】窗口中展开服务器,然后选择【数据库】节点 右键单击【数据库】节点,从弹出来的快捷菜单中选择【新建数据库】命令 。执行上述操作后,会弹出【新建数据库】对话框 。
【mysql存储过程 if else mysql存储过程if语句怎么写】第一个字段名居然叫 index ,  貌似是保留字,不可以用的 。

    推荐阅读